ISLAMABAD, May 20: As many as 24 more students of Islamic International University were issued show cause notices in connection with the clash erupted last week between Anjuman Talaba Islam (ATI) and Islami Jamiat Talaba (IJT).
Sources told Dawn that the seven-member committee set up to investigate the clash came to know that more students were involved in the clash.
With the issuing of notices to 24 more students, total number of students who will be questioned has reached to 55 —- 30 from ATI and 25 from IJT.
It is learnt that local MNA, Mian Mohammad Aslam, visited the campus on Tuesday to resolve the problem.
The sources said activists of both the organizations had gone underground and now the campus had returned to normalcy.
The next meeting of the committee will be held on May 24.—Our Reporter
